Bishop Hugh Gilbert of Aberdeen, Scotland, issued a pastoral letter on Saturday ahead of the planned episcopal consecration of Fr. Michael Mary, F.SS.R., superior general and founder of the Transalpine Redemptorists. The "consecration" is scheduled to take place on July 25 on Papa Stronsay in Orkney. It is performed by three Sedevacantist "bishops" from the Americas. Bishop Gilbert said the consecration would constitute an act of schism. He compared it with the July 1 consecration of four bishops by the Priestly Fraternity of St. Pius X. The bishop noted that the planned consecration directly concerns the Diocese of Aberdeen because Papa Stronsay lies within its geographical boundaries. At the same time, Bishop Gilbert expanded the provision of the Mass in the Roman rite at the Church of Our Lady of the Garioch and St. John the Evangelist in Fetternear. Leo XIV Visits Monte Cassino: Today, Pope Leo XIV made a private pilgrimage to the Benedictine Abbey of Monte Cassino, where he prayed at the tomb of St. Benedict, Patron Saint of Europe. Entrusting to the saint his plea for peace in regions torn by war and violence, the Pope joined the Benedictine community in prayer before sharing lunch with the monks.

Leo XIV Sent Secretary to Inspect St. Peter's Dome Construction: SilereNonPossum.com reports that major structural work on the terraces and roof surrounding St Peter's Dome is nearly complete, alongside photographs of the work. As part of a paid visitor route, the project will create a new external walkway around the dome, while former storage rooms are being converted into exhibition spaces, further commercialising St Peter's Basilica. The project's costs are undisclosed. The contractor is Lunghi Srl of Assisi, which is noteworthy because Cardinal Mauro Gambetti also hails from Assisi. There is currently no evidence of favouritism or wrongdoing beyond this geographical connection. A further information: Pope Leo XIV sent one of his secretaries to personally inspect the construction work.
